Abstract :
In the construction of modulation codes, a natural selection process occurs which chooses from a set of sequences which satisfy an underlying system constraint to produce a practical code. A method of selection which increases detectability on a magnetic recording channel using maximum likelihood sequence estimation is analyzed. It is shown that significant coding gains are achievable through the judicious selection of code sequences. In other cases, despite moderate costs in terms of decreased code rate, system reliability is improved
